The annual inflation rate in Cyprus eased to 2.93% in July 2026 from 3.06% in the previous month.
Price growth moderated for food and non-alcoholic beverages (4.94% vs 5.06% in June), transport (5.96% vs 8.26%), recreation, sports and culture (3.56% vs 5.25%), education (3.52% vs 3.71%), health (1.11% vs 1.13%), restaurants and accommodation services (3.08% vs 3.24%), and personal care, social protection, and miscellaneous goods and services (0.32% vs 0.65%).
Furnishings and home decoration, household equipment, and routine home maintenance remained in deflation at -0.98%.
Meanwhile, price growth accelerated for housing and utilities (7.21% vs 5.60%) and alcoholic beverages and tobacco (0.98% vs 0.95%), while deflation softened in clothing and footwear (-5.86% vs -7.65%) and information and communication (-3.26% vs -3.99%).
On a monthly basis, consumer prices fell 0.66%, reversing a 0.25% increase in the previous month.
